SYSTEM DOCUMENTATION & REQUIREMENTS

What problem does it solve?

This skill provides the necessary guidance and operational logic for AI agents acting as workers within a Kanban-based task management system, preventing common pitfalls in agentic collaboration.

Core Features & Use Cases

  • Lifecycle Management: Standardizes the agent workflow through orient, work, heartbeat, and completion phases.
  • Task Handoffs: Provides structured patterns for completing tasks, blocking for human review, and managing cross-agent dependencies.
  • Use Case: When an agent is dispatched to handle a coding task, this skill ensures it correctly manages the workspace, handles tenant isolation, and provides structured metadata for downstream reviewers.
